The ability to master the English language from an early age is critical to achieving a path of greater success and fulfillment, socially, emotionally, academically and professionally.” – Max Azarov, Founder The PR Lead is responsible for building, managing, and scaling Novakid’s public relations strategy across core markets (TR, PL, RO, FR, DE, IT, ES, MENA, …). This role owns the end-to-end PR function: defining the PR roadmap, managing external agencies and media relationships, driving consistent brand narratives, and securing high-impact media coverage that supports Novakid’s brand awareness, credibility, and growth objectives. This role requires a strategic communicator with strong storytelling skills, excellent media instincts, and the ability to operate both at a strategic and highly operational level. The PR Lead will work closely with Brand, Performance, Product, Local Marketing, and Leadership teams to ensure Novakid is visible, relevant, and trusted by parents, educators, and the broader EdTech ecosystem. Key Responsibilities: PR Strategy & Narrative Ownership: Strategy: Define priority narratives (education, parenting, product innovation, company news, research, thought leadership) and adapt them across markets with local relevance. Operations: Build and own Novakid’s global PR strategy, frameworks, messaging pillars, and yearly PR roadmap, managing a budget of approx $700k. Alignment: Ensure all PR activities are aligned with brand positioning, business priorities, and major company milestones (product launches, market expansions, studies, partnerships). Qualitative KR: Clarity & Consistency. Internal teams clearly understand Novakid’s key narratives and see consistent messaging across all external communications. 2. Media Relations & PR Execution: Media relations: Build and maintain strong relationships with top-tier, education, parenting, business, and tech media across priority markets with the support of local agencies. Execution: Oversee the development and distribution of press releases, pitches, contributed articles, interviews, and press kits. Agency management: Manage and coordinate local PR agencies, ensuring high-quality output, strong pipelines, and alignment with global strategy. Spokesperson management: Support leadership and subject matter experts in media training, interviews, and thought leadership opportunities. Qualitative KR: Credibility & Visibility. Novakid is consistently featured in relevant, high-quality media with strong message pull-through. 3. Campaigns, News & Thought Leadership: Campaign integration: Partner with Brand and Campaign teams to amplify key campaigns through PR angles, earned media, and storytelling. Always-on PR: Build a steady flow of news, expert commentary, data stories, and seasonal hooks. Thought leadership: Position Novakid leaders and teachers as experts in kids’ education, English learning, AI in education, and remote learning. Qualitative KR: Impact & Relevance. PR stories meaningfully support brand campaigns and strengthen Novakid’s authority in education. 4. Reputation, Issues & Measurement: Reputation management: Monitor media coverage, sentiment, and emerging risks; prepare reactive statements and crisis playbooks. Measurement: Define and track the right PR KPIs and reporting structure (reach, quality, SOV, sentiment, message pull-through, backlinks, impact on brand metrics). Insights: Turn PR results into insights that inform future storytelling, campaigns, and positioning. Qualitative KR: Trust & Readiness. Leadership feels confident in Novakid’s external reputation management and visibility.
